I’m new to WP and GP and just had my existing site content migrated over from Squarespace. I want to use the Avery theme as I like the look for the homepage, posts, etc.
When downloading the theme it is advised NOT to import the demo content if my site is not new however my skipping this step I lose a lot of the design elements I was hoping to use straight away.
Was this correct to skip the demo content or if I download the demo will my existing content be formatted correctly and I just have to delete the sample demo posts, etc?
Thanks!
April 27, 2021 at 12:28 pm #1751390Leo
StaffCustomer SupportHi Leslie,
My recommendation would be to start a staging site for your existing site, then import Avery including the demo content.
That way you make all the necessary tweaks in the staging site before you push it live.
